Oracle Java SE CVE-2014-6562 Remote Security Vulnerability

Oracle Java SE is prone to a remote security vulnerability.

The vulnerability can be exploited over multiple protocols. This issue affects the 'Libraries' sub-component.

This vulnerability affects the following supported versions:
Java SE 8u20
